Regarding code-size there's a gain with CONFIG_CONSOLE_ROTATION enabled, and penalty with disabled:
New: CONFIG_VIDEO_CONSOLE=y CONFIG_CONSOLE_ROTATION=y dzmitry@debian:~/side/u-boot$ du --bytes drivers/video/console_simple.o 108208 drivers/video/console_simple.o
CONFIG_VIDEO_CONSOLE=y # CONFIG_CONSOLE_ROTATION is not set dzmitry@debian:~/side/u-boot$ du --bytes drivers/video/console_simple.o 53848 drivers/video/console_simple.o
Old: dzmitry@debian:~/side/u-boot$ du --bytes drivers/video/console_normal.o 44728 drivers/video/console_normal.o dzmitry@debian:~/side/u-boot$ du --bytes drivers/video/console_rotate.o 85424 drivers/video/console_rotate.o
In theory, there should be a small performance penalty for the `if (direction)` statement - for every row, and for each pixel. For an 8x16 font, it'll be 144 if statements.

To check this, use:
buildman -b <branch> <board>
to build each commit, then
buildman -b <branch> <board> -sS
You can add -B for function bloat and --step 0 to diff just the first and last commits.
